iTunes is not available in New Zealand, and there is no indication when it might be offered here.
A spokeswoman for Apple Australia, Fiona Martin, said that while the sole iTunes music store in Australia has been open for just under a year, she had no information about a New Zealand equivalent. The costs of setting up such an operation are considerable, she said, and would depend on demand.
Although iTunes users in the US will now be able to download blockbuster films of their choice, this option is not yet available in Australia and Ms Martin did not know when this was likely to happen.
Apple New Zealand is an authorised distributor rather than an Apple-owned subsidiary.
